AWS Knowledge MCPサーバーのプレビュー版が登場
はじめに
AWSは新たに「AWS Knowledge Model Context Protocol (MCP) Server」のプレビュー版を発表しました。このサービスは、AWSに関連する情報を効率的かつ正確に取得し活用するためのツールとして注目されています。LLM(大規模言語モデル)と互換性のある形式で、公式なAWSの文書やブログ、最新のWhat’s Newの記事、Well-Architectedベストプラクティスなどを提供します。この新しいサービスがどのようにビジネスの効率を高めるのか、特に情報収集における負荷の軽減といった面での利点について詳しく見ていきましょう。
概要
「AWS Knowledge MCP Server」はAWSの標準的な情報を大規模言語モデル(LLM)と互換性のある形式で提供するツールです。このサーバーを利用することにより、MCPをサポートするクライアントやファウンデーションモデルは、信頼できるAWSの文脈やガイダンス、ベストプラクティスに基づいた回答を迅速に生成できます。AWSの知見をもとに正確な推論を行い、一貫した実行を担保することで、手動のコンテキスト管理にかかる時間を大幅に削減します。この結果、利用者は情報の探索よりもビジネス課題への集中が可能となります。このサーバーは無料で公開されており、使用量には制限がありますが、AWSアカウントなしでアクセスが可能です。
詳細解説
AWS Knowledge MCP Serverの機能
AWS Knowledge MCP Serverは、迅速な情報取得を可能にするMCPに対応するクライアントおよびファウンデーションモデル向けに設計されています。提供される情報はAWSによって公式に認定されたもので、信頼性が高く、最新の技術やベストプラクティスに基づいています。これにより、利用者は常に最適なガイダンスを受けながら作業に取り組むことができ、特に技術的な問題に直面した際の問題解決が迅速に行えるようになります。
実装と設定方法
利用者はGitHub上の[AWS Labsのリポジトリ](https://github.com/awslabs/mcp/tree/main/src/aws-knowledge-mcp-server)を参考にして、MCP Serverを設定することができます。このガイドラインには、サーバーの基本的なセットアップ手順から、より高度なカスタマイズまで詳細なインストラクションが揃っており、技術者が自社のニーズに見合った環境を作り出す土壌を提供しています。
利用用途・ユースケース
AWS Knowledge MCP Serverを利用することで、特に以下のようなケースで大きな利便性が得られます。
– 技術者が日常的に直面するAWS関連の情報収集や問題解決の際の効率向上
– 最新技術を用いた開発活動における、最適な設計やアーキテクチャ選択の支援
– マニュアル作業に頼らず、迅速にAWSのベストプラクティスに基づく判断を下せる環境を構築
メリット・デメリット
- メリット
- 信頼できる情報提供により、技術者の判断精度が向上する
- 情報収集に費やす時間を削減し、ビジネスタスクへの集中を促進
- 最新のAWSの情報に常にアクセス可能であり、テクノロジーの変化に柔軟に対応
- デメリット
- 使用量に制限があり、大量アクセスに対応が難しい場合がある
- 新規導入時には設定および環境整備に多少の初期コストがかかる可能性
まとめ
AWS Knowledge MCP Serverの登場により、日々進化を続けるAWSエコシステム内での効率的な情報収集が可能になりました。この新しいツールは、技術者がより重要なビジネス目標に集中できる環境を整える一助となります。特に、AWSの豊富なナレッジリソースをすぐに利用できる点や、LLMとの互換性を重視した設計によって、AWSを活用する企業にとって大きな競争優位性を提供します。
考察
AWS Knowledge MCP Serverは、AWSユーザーにとって非常に有用なツールとなり得ます。その理由は、業務に必要な情報を迅速に、そして的確に提供できるからです。また、最新のAWS情報を常に得られるため、技術者は手間のかかる情報収集作業から解放され、より本質的な業務に時間を割くことができます。ただし、サーバーは無料で利用できるものの、使用量に制限があるため、この点には注意が必要です。この制限を考慮した計画的な利用が重要です。
–
–
